Itchy & Scratchy in Miniature Golf Madness, also known as The Simpsons: Itchy & Scratchy in Miniature Golf Madness, is a comical side-scrolling puzzle-platformer developed by Beam Software (Company) and published by Acclaim for the Game Boy (Platform) on November 1994. Based on the in-universe "The Itchy & Scratchy Show" cartoon from the animated sitcom The Simpsons (Franchise), Miniature Golf Madness puts players in the role of the cartoon cat Scratchy (Character) as he plays nine wacky rounds of miniature golf while being harassed by the cartoon rat Itchy (Character). While playing similar to a standard platformer of the era, it is unique for its objective of finding and putting a golf ball through the winding level to the hole, with a power meter to determine the distance and a limited shot counter. It also includes a variety of weapons that Scratchy can use to defend himself against Itchy, who is often using weapons of his own to attack.
